1

我正在为信息亭创建一个网站,我需要在 Firefox 或 IE 底部使显示您将要访问的页面地址的栏消失。请看图片。

有没有可能让这个栏消失?

状态栏图片

编辑: 感谢大家的回复。我已经尝试了 Chris 和 Mrtsherman 建议的代码,但我不确定我是否错过了一些东西,不幸的是它对我没有用。火狐在kiosk模式下真的不能隐藏状态栏吗?

我遇到的问题是我在一个页面上有三个 div,所以当每个 div 被单击时它就像一个照片幻灯片,第一个 div 完全是一个标签,所以状态栏一直显示。如果无法使状态栏消失,有什么办法可以将光标从屏幕上移开,这样状态栏就不会一直显示在第一个 div 上?非常感谢。

4

3 回答 3

1

你不能强迫它消失。它是浏览器的一项功能,并提供了告诉用户链接指向何处的非常有用的功能。

这是一个显然适用于 FF 的用户脚本。

@namespace url(http://www.mozilla.org/keymaster/gatekeeper/there.is.only.xul);
#statusbar-display:not([label^="Looking"]):not([label^="Connecting"]):not([label^="Connected"]):not([label^="Transferring"]):not([label^="Waiting"]):not([label^="Read"]) 
{opacity: 0 !important; }

http://userstyles.org/styles/43764/firefox-10-only-hide-hovered-link-target-urls

于 2012-02-24T03:23:01.853 回答
1

如果您想使用 Internet Explorer,只需在客户端的启动文件夹中创建一个指向iexplore -k http://example.com. 这将在 Kiosk机器启动后立即在指定页面以Kiosk 模式启动 IE 。

或者,您可以让第一页打开一个弹出窗口,其中包含如下代码:

window.open(filename,"","width="+winwidth+",height="+winheight+",scrollbars=yes ,menubar=no,location=no,left=0,top=0") 

打开一个没有 UI 镶边的窗口。

选项3:试试这个,不确定它是否有效。在 Firefox 中,您可以启用一个选项以允许通过 javascript 更改状态文本:

工具 -> 首选项 -> 内容 -> 启用 Javascript(单击“高级”按钮)-> 更改状态栏文本

在 Firefox 中完成此操作后,将此代码段添加到您的 achor 标记中:

onmouseover="window.status=''; return true;"

我不保证这会按预期工作。

于 2012-02-24T03:29:15.173 回答
0

“有用的功能”?谁在乎,链接指向哪里?这在任何浏览器中都是一个巨大的烦恼。没有普通用户关心这一点,即使他们这样做了,大多数 URL 仍然不可读。所以这应该默认关闭,并且可以为开发人员打开......

于 2014-08-06T18:49:34.833 回答